Effect of organic mulches and farming practices on strawberry yield and economics under wild pomegranate-based agroforestry in the western Himalayas

The present study was conducted with objective to study the effect of different farming practices and mulches on production of strawberry under wild pomegranate-based agroforestry systems at the experimental farm in Pandah, Department of Silviculture and Agroforestry, Dr. Y. S. Parmar University of Horticulture and Forestry, Nauni, Solan, Himachal Pradesh, during 2022–2023. The experiment comprised of 13 treatment combinations of three organic mulches (bamboo, pine, and poplar) and three types of manure (natural farming, recommended dose of fertilizers (RDF), and farmyard manure (FYM), replicated thrice under randomized block design (factorial). The results indicated that treatments incorporating pine needle mulch with FYM (T9) significantly recorded highest fruit length (38.07 mm), weight (15.66 g), yield (361.48 g) and productivity (9.0 ton/ha) under the wild pomegranate system, outperforming sole cropping. Economic analysis revealed that the highest net return (9750.64 US$ ha⁻1) and benefit-cost (B: C) ratio (3.89) were obtained from pine mulch with RDF (T8), demonstrating the financial viability of integrating strawberry into the agroforestry system. The findings demonstrate that integrating strawberry cultivation with wild pomegranate enhances land-use efficiency and offers a profitable, sustainable farming strategy by diversifying income sources.
